php代码如何有效避免查重问题-实用技巧解析

2025-04-20 20

Image

在PHP中,避免代码查重通常涉及到避免重复的代码片段、函数或逻辑,以提高代码的可维护性和效率。以下是一些常见的方法:

  1. 使用函数和类

    • 将重复的代码封装到函数中,通过调用函数来避免重复编写相同的代码。
    • 使用面向对象编程(OOP)原则,将相关的功能和数据封装到类中。
  2. 利用继承和多态

    • 如果多个类中有重复的代码,可以考虑使用继承,将公共代码放在父类中。
    • 使用接口和抽象类来实现多态,减少重复实现。
  3. 代码重构

    • 定期重构代码,识别和消除重复的代码模式。
    • 使用设计模式(如策略模式、模板方法模式等)来重构重复的逻辑。
  4. 配置和参数化

    • 如果重复的代码只是因为某些值不同,可以通过参数化来减少重复。
    • 使用配置文件或数据库来存储可变参数,而不是硬编码在代码中。
  5. 使用库和框架

    • 利用现有的PHP库和框架(如Laravel、Symfony等),这些工具通常提供了许多可重用的组件和功能。
    • 避免重新发明轮子,尽量使用社区提供的成熟解决方案。
  6. 代码生成工具

    • 使用代码生成器或模板引擎来自动生成重复的代码片段。
  7. 自动化测试

    • 编写单元测试来确保重构后的代码仍然按预期工作。
    • 使用代码覆盖率工具来识别未测试的代码区域,确保所有逻辑都被验证。
  8. 版本控制系统

    • 使用Git等版本控制系统来跟踪代码变化,方便回滚和比较不同版本的代码。
  9. 代码审查

    • 进行代码审查,让其他开发者检查代码中的重复部分,并提供改进建议。

通过遵循这些原则和实践,你可以有效地减少PHP代码中的重复,提高代码的质量和可维护性。

// 来源:https://www.nzw6.com

1. 本站所有资源来源于用户上传和网络,因此不包含技术服务请大家谅解!如有侵权请邮件联系客服!cheeksyu@vip.qq.com
2. 本站不保证所提供下载的资源的准确性、安全性和完整性,资源仅供下载学习之用!如有链接无法下载、失效或广告,请联系客服处理!
3. 您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容资源!如用于商业或者非法用途,与本站无关,一切后果请用户自负!
4. 如果您也有好的资源或教程,您可以投稿发布,成功分享后有积分奖励和额外收入!
5.严禁将资源用于任何违法犯罪行为,不得违反国家法律,否则责任自负,一切法律责任与本站无关